A pair of George IV silver tureens and covers, Robert Garrard, London, 1822
oval, the body and cover engraved with a crest between gadrooned borders, the sides applied with leaf-capped handles, the cover with detachable stylised thistle-bud and acanthus-leaf finial, on four leaf-scroll and shell feet, 1390g, 21cm wide over handles, stamped GARRARDS, Panton Street, LONDON
